In our experience we've found that building a little bigger than you think you need is a good idea. You may be sorry later that you didn't; conversely, you'll thank yourself a hundred times if you do. Another couple of feet will make it easier to get around in your garage and will give you space to store the extra stuff that you need with your trailer.

Thanks for all the great suggestions. I definitely will check into the height of the garage door opening. Didn't someone on this board have to let air out of the trailer tires to get into the garage? ??? That would be something to avoid if possible, since we are still in the planning stage of our move. Our TM has the roof mounted AC which makes the clearance needed even greater.

I think the garage door opening may be nice and high since the new house has 9 ft. 4" ceilings and 8 ft. tall front doors. That "tallness" may also apply to the garage door and garage ceiling height, but I will make sure first. By adding onto the garage about 2 ft. and getting the swing tongue, we will have some flexibility if we ever get a longer TM. Walking around the camper will be better too. I hadn't thought about amortizing the cost of the garage addition over the length of the loan, (which is also tax deductible) - another good point!
